Algorithm Blueprint for Followers
The Instagram algorithm in 2026 operates on a three-tier priority system: Interest, Timeliness, and Relationship. The 'Relationship' tier has been reweighted to favor accounts that reply to comments within the first hour, go live weekly, and use interactive Stories features. Every time you engage with a follower via DM or Story poll, you signal to the algorithm that you are building community. This signal directly amplifies your content to that follower's followers—creating a second-order growth loop.
When you publish a Reel, the algorithm first shows it to a small seed audience of your most engaged followers. If the initial share rate exceeds 5% and the watch time averages above 70% of the video length, the system expands reach. The trick is to create hooks in the first 1.5 seconds that demand curiosity. Use trending audio but remix it with your unique angle. Also, consider the 'silent scroll' phenomenon: many users browse without sound. Add captions and visual storytelling that works even on mute. This improves retention and encourages saves, which are now weighted as the highest engagement signal in 2026.
Audience Security & Trust Systems
One of the most overlooked aspects of follower growth is security. In 2026, Instagram has deployed aggressive anti-spam filters that can mistakenly flag legitimate accounts. To protect your follower base, you must implement a trust system: avoid using third-party automation tools, do not mass-follow and unfollow, and never use link-in-bio services that promote low-quality offers. Instead, build trust by featuring user-generated content, responding to every comment thread for the first 15 minutes after posting, and using Instagram's 'Close Friends' feature strategically for VIP content.
Another security layer: ensure your account has two-factor authentication enabled and that your email linked to Instagram is not compromised. Accounts that experience suspicious login attempts often see a temporary follower-freeze, where new follows cannot be added. Also, avoid switching between app versions or using unofficial clients. Instagram's security team in 2026 uses behavioral analytics—if your posting frequency changes abruptly or your engagement patterns become erratic, they might throttle your account. Consistency is your shield.
Verified Growth Systems
Verified growth in 2026 relies on systematic content sequences rather than luck. The most powerful system is the 'content ladder':
1. A viral Reel that hooks a new viewer.
2. A Carousel post that educates and builds authority.
3. A Story series that deepens the relationship.
4. A live session where you engage in real-time, converting casual followers into loyal advocates. This ladder works because it addresses the four stages of follower psychology: curiosity, validation, trust, and tribe identity.
To accelerate this system, use Instagram's 'Subscriptions' feature for super-fans. Offer exclusive badges, early access, or behind-the-scenes content. Subscribers are 3x more likely to bring in new followers via shares. Also, collaborate with micro-influencers (10k–50k followers) who have high engagement rates. A single collaboration post can yield 200–800 real followers if the collaboration is authentic and both audiences overlap in interest. Track your follower growth sources using Instagram's professional dashboard—focus on 'Explore' and 'Reels' as primary acquisition channels in 2026.

Content engines are repeatable formats that consistently attract new followers. In 2026, the top-performing engines are:
1. The 'Before & After' transformation — works for fitness, beauty, finance, and lifestyle. The psychological trigger is proof of change.
2. The 'Unpopular Opinion' series — state a controversial but well-reasoned position, then invite debate. Engagement skyrockets, and the algorithm rewards the resulting thread activity.
3. The 'Day in the Life' vlog — but with a twist: incorporate a time-lapse of your work process, showing the effort behind the result. Dopamine from seeing progress.
4. The 'Tool or Resource' roundup — curate 3–5 tools, apps, or books that solved a specific problem for you. Followers save these for later, boosting your visibility.
Each content engine should be tested with a minimum of 5 posts to gather data. Monitor which engine drives the highest 'Follows per 1000 impressions' rate. Then double down on that format. Also, use Instagram's 'Remix' feature with your own past content to create fresh versions—this recycles high-performing material while showing the algorithm consistent quality.

Advanced Tactics for Scale
Once you have the basics, you need advanced tactics to break through plateaus. One such tactic is the 'Content Series' launch: commit to posting a 7-part series every day at the same time. This creates anticipation and algorithm predictability. Use a countdown sticker in Stories to build hype. Another tactic: leverage Instagram's 'Broadcast Channels' (introduced in earlier years but perfected in 2026) to send one-way updates to fans. Broadcast channels have high open rates and can drive followers from one channel to your main profile.
Also, consider 'geo-targeted growth': if you are a local business, use location stickers on every post and engage with neighborhood pages. The algorithm will surface your content to users within a 5-mile radius. For digital creators, use 'interest targeting' by consistently using 3-4 core hashtags that define your niche. Instagram's 2026 algorithm treats hashtags as interest signals, not discovery tags per se. Choose niche hashtags with moderate volume (100k–500k posts) for the best follower conversion rate.

Frequently Asked Questions
How often should I post to gain followers in 2026?
Post at least once daily, but quality over quantity. A single well-crafted Reel outperforms three mediocre posts. For Stories, aim for 5–8 per day to stay visible.
Do Instagram pods still work for follower growth?
No. In 2026, Instagram's algorithm detects coordinated engagement loops. Pods can get your account flagged. Instead, focus on genuine community-building.
Is it better to have 10k followers or 100k low-quality followers?
10k engaged followers are far more valuable. Brands pay for engagement rates, not raw numbers. A 10k account with 10% engagement earns more than a 100k account with 1%.
What is the fastest way to gain 1000 real followers?
Create a high-value Reel that solves a specific problem—use a trending sound, add captions, and include a clear call-to-action to follow. Then promote it using Instagram's 'Boost' feature with a small budget ($5–10).
Should I use hashtags in 2026?
Yes, but only 3–5 highly relevant hashtags. Broad hashtags like #love or #instagood are too competitive. Use niche-specific tags with moderate volume.
